Protein Content by Cooking Method

The way chicken wings are prepared is the most significant factor affecting their protein content, primarily due to how it impacts water and fat levels. While deep-frying often adds extra fat and calories, the raw protein amount of the meat itself is relatively consistent across preparations. Cooking concentrates the protein as moisture is lost, but the addition of heavy breading or sugary sauces can dilute the overall protein percentage of the finished product.

4 Baked or Roasted Chicken Wings

Baked or roasted chicken wings offer one of the healthiest and most protein-dense options. For four medium, bone-in, skin-on wings, a typical serving will provide approximately 30–34 grams of protein. Removing the skin will reduce the total fat and calorie count, slightly increasing the proportion of protein per gram of edible meat. Cooking them this way allows the natural moisture to render without heavy oil absorption.

4 Deep-Fried Chicken Wings

Deep-frying significantly increases the fat and calorie count of chicken wings. However, the protein content remains relatively high, though sometimes lower in concentration per serving due to the addition of batter or breading. Four deep-fried wings can provide around 20–25 grams of protein, though this can vary widely. A light flour dredge will have a different nutritional profile than a thick, heavy batter. The type of oil and breading used directly impacts the final protein-to-calorie ratio.

4 Skinless and Boneless Chicken Wings

For those seeking maximum protein with minimal fat, skinless and boneless wings are the best choice. This preparation method removes the most calorie-dense parts, leaving primarily lean meat. A 4-ounce serving (which is roughly equivalent to four small, boneless wings) can contain around 16 grams of protein, with significantly less fat and cholesterol than their bone-in counterparts.

Factors Influencing Protein Count

Several variables determine the final protein tally in your four chicken wings:

  • Size of the wings: The size of the chicken wings themselves is a primary factor. Larger wings will naturally have more meat and, therefore, more protein. Nutritional estimates often rely on average wing sizes, so large or small wings can skew the results.
  • Bone-in vs. boneless: The choice between bone-in or boneless wings is crucial. Boneless wings are essentially white meat chicken breast cut and shaped to resemble wings, while traditional bone-in wings consist of darker meat, which has a different nutritional makeup. Boneless versions are often breaded, further impacting the nutrition.
  • Preparation method: As detailed above, cooking style heavily influences the final nutritional profile. Roasting retains moisture and protein, while deep-frying adds fat from the oil and potential carbs from batter.
  • Sauce and toppings: The sauce is where a lot of extra calories and sugar hide. A sweet BBQ or teriyaki sauce adds carbohydrates, while a spicy buffalo sauce with minimal butter will have a different impact. Dips like ranch and blue cheese also contribute significant calories and fat, but no additional protein.

Comparison of Protein Content in 4 Chicken Wings

Preparation Method Approximate Protein (g) Approximate Calories Key Nutritional Difference
Baked/Roasted (with skin) 30–34 g 360–460 cal Balanced macronutrients, lower fat than fried.
Deep-Fried (breaded) 15–20 g 360–400+ cal Higher fat and carbs from breading and oil.
Skinless/Boneless 15–18 g 180–200 cal Lower fat and higher protein concentration by weight.
